A cornerstone of Danza’s career, Taxi features him as Tony Banta, a lovable but unsuccessful boxer working as a cab driver in New York City. The show’s clever writing and ensemble cast—including stars like Judd Hirsch and Marilu Henner—complement Danza’s comedic performance. The mix of heartfelt moments amidst the humor set the stage for Danza’s reputation as a relatable everyman. His ability to deliver light-hearted jokes while navigating life’s struggles created a solid connection with viewers.
This groundbreaking sitcom redefined gender roles through the lens of a single male housekeeper, Tony Micelli, played by Danza. Opposite Judith Light, who played his boss Angela, the show tackled issues of family and work-life balance with humor and sincerity. Its popularity not only solidified Danza’s place in television history but also underscored his capacity to add depth to mainstream comedy. This show became a benchmark for many Tony Danza movies and TV shows, resonating with families and audiences looking for relatable humor.
